Upgrading your monitor can markedly enhance your computing experience, whether you’re working, gaming, or designing. A key factor in determining if a new monitor is worth it revolves around its ability to deliver accurate and vibrant visuals. Color accuracy is vital if you’re involved in creative work like photo editing, video production, or graphic design. When your monitor reproduces colors faithfully, you see the true shades intended by the creator, which minimizes errors and guarantees your work looks professional. Lower-quality displays often have limited color ranges or poor calibration, leading to washed-out images or inaccurate hues. Investing in a monitor with good color accuracy helps you produce more precise results and saves you time trying to compensate for display shortcomings. Additionally, calibration processes can improve your monitor’s color fidelity, ensuring consistent and accurate visuals across tasks. A monitor with advanced calibration options can further optimize color performance over time, making it easier to maintain color consistency throughout your projects.

How Do Monitor Refresh Rates Affect Everyday Use?

Higher refresh rates improve your daily performance by making movement smoother and reducing motion blur, especially during fast-paced activities like gaming or video editing. The refresh rate benefits include a more responsive experience and less eye strain. Even for everyday tasks like browsing or watching videos, a higher refresh rate can make your screen feel more fluid and comfortable, enhancing overall usability and enjoyment.

Do OLED Monitors Offer Significant Advantages Over LCDS?

Yes, OLED monitors offer significant advantages over LCDs, mainly due to their panel technology. OLEDs provide better contrast, deeper blacks, and faster response times, which enhance gaming and visual experiences. While resolution differences may be similar, the panel technology in OLEDs results in more vivid colors and wider viewing angles. If you prioritize image quality and immersive visuals, upgrading to an OLED monitor is definitely worth it.
